NAME

       mkc_check_custom - run user's custom checks.

SYNOPSIS

       mkc_check_custom [-r] sourcefile
       mkc_check_custom cmd [args...]
       mkc_check_custom -h

DESCRIPTION

       If cmd is executable mkc_check_custom runs cmd args.  Otherwise it tries to compile sourcefile and output
       1 if compilation succeeded and 0 otherwise.  If -r option was applied it runs a compiled  program.   What
       type  of  compiler to use depends on sourcefile extension. '.c' corresponds to ${CC} (C language), '.cc',
       '.cxx', '.C' and '.cpp' correspond to ${CXX} (C++ language), '.f' -- to ${FC} (Fortran).

OPTIONS

       -h     Display help message.

       -r     Run executable compiled from sourcefile.

       -p text
              Prefix of the generated cache file. The default is "custom".

       -n text
              Name part of the generated cache file.
              The default is `basename <sourcefile>`.

       -m text
              Message mkc_check_custom outputs.
              The default is "custom test sourcefile_or_cmd".

       -s     mkc_check_custom outputs an exit status of cmd args.

       -d     Delete cache files.

       -e     Print 0 if compiler/cmd print something to stderr.

       -b     Print yes/no instead of 1/0.

ENVIRONMENT

       CC     C compiler

       CXX    C++ compiler

       CARGS  Options passed to compiler (CC, CXX or FC)

       FC     Fortran compiler

       CPPFLAGS
              Preprocessor flags for C and C++

       CFLAGS Compilation flags for C

       CXXFLAGS
              Compilation flags for C++

       FFLAGS Compilation flags for Fortran

       MKC_VERBOSE
              If set to 1, verbose messages are output to stderr.

       MKC_SHOW_CACHED
              If set to 1 and MKC_VERBOSE is set to 1, cached results are output to stderr.

       MKC_CACHEDIR
              Directory where temporary and cache files are created.  If unset they are  created  in  a  current
              directory.

       MKC_NOCACHE
              All results are cached unless MKC_NOCACHE variable is set to 1.

       MKC_DELETE_TMPFILES
              If set to 1, temporary files are removed.

EXAMPLES

          mkc_check_custom alloca_in_stdlib.c
          mkc_check_custom custom_checks/cxx_foo_test.cc
          mkc_check_custom /full/path/to/yacc_need_liby
